Chinese sent 300 billion SMS in 2005

Monday, March 20th, 2006

China News These numbers are 2 months old but still impressive: Besides making calls, SMS remains the most frequently used function of 388 million Chinese cell phone users, followed by cell phone entertainments, including ringing tones, music and games, which are attracting more and more users as value added services.
